My Massage Room 2017 3 Massage Room Massage Thera Strut your style in decors. your style and personality are reflected in your massage space interior design, specifically in the decor you choose. you may design the walls with murals, plants, tapestry or a set of candles without overdoing it. you can go modern and zen and make the overall feel thematic or uniform. 7. scents. walking into a delicately scented massage room at the start of an appointment may help your clients unwind. fragrances such as lavender, lemongrass, or ylang ylang can promote relaxation. use scented candles or an aromatherapy diffuser. candles will also create a warm glow as you dim the lights.

Massage Room 3 Massage Room Hot Stone Massage Massage Buy a sturdy massage table at about hip level, unless your massage therapist plans to bring a table each time. the rest is totally up to you. place a small table to hold oils, candles and other tools within reaching distance from the table. hang hooks for clothes and or purses and place a mirror nearby so a client can fix their hair or makeup. Step 1: start with the basics. no matter the size of the massage room, there are a few things to keep in mind when setting up. entrance: your client’s experience begins at the entrance. your front door sets the tone for their visit. depending on your style, this could mean indoor plants or a light hearted sign to welcome clients. The minimum size for a massage room a room is around 8×10 feet, which is still functional for massage therapy with careful arrangement and efficient use of space. it is ideal to have a treatment room of around 12×15 feet or more. solo table setup: this is by far the most common massage room setup.
